Junior High Weekend is designed for students in grades 6-8 during the 2010-2011 school years.
The weekend will include worship, morning devotions, special interest conferences, recreation, and fellowship. |
| Theme |
Power Surge (Acts 1:8 NIV)
Power, when used for good, can be a transformational force in the world. Jesus talks of a different kind of power when talking with his disciples about the coming of the Holy Spirit. This new power would be like none other the world has ever known! God’s power through the Holy Spirit can help to change direction, impact events and relationships and turn hearts toward God. Join us for a weekend of imagining how the Holy Spirit can work in and through our lives.

| Fees |
- $120 per person (Lodge)
- $156 per person (Hotel/Voight CC)
NOTE: Cost is per person/double occupancy. Cost includes a $15 (nonrefundable) registration fee, lodging for two nights, all meals, and a $15 program fee. |

Leader Biographies
David Rhodes
Wayfarer Ministries, Spartanburg, SC
Open Website
Dave Rhodes unearths memorable insights about God and life with a subversive approach that creates a welcomed disturbance to the status quo. In all of the intersections he creates, he leads people to hear the voice of God and trust the heart of God enough so that they act on what they’ve heard. Dave was one of the co-founders of Wayfarer in 2000, and he serves as lead strategist helping to develop and refine the vision of Wayfarer Ministries.
